- 博客(4)
- 收藏
- 关注
原创 2.1 .net 8 ASP.NET Core Web API - Controller详解
书接上回,上节我们留了几个问题,即:1、接口Hello的名字究竟怎么来的?2、我们如果想把接口改成其他的名称,应该怎么做?3、我们继承ControllerBase,以及[Route(“[controller]”)]属性,又是分别起到什么作用?需要解决以上几个问题,我们就要继续深入研究Controller相关的一些东西,主要包括ControllerBase基类、ApiController 属性,我们想要精通某个技术,必须要了解器原理,才能做到触类旁通、灵活运用。
2023-12-20 15:52:57
4282
1
原创 1.2 .net 8 ASP.NET Core Web API 项目创建之 Hello,World
上一节演示了如何创建一个新的Web API 项目,并展示了如何运行及测试接口,这节的主要目标是增加一个hello的接口,接口返回内容为“Hello,World!”,在添加接口之前,我们先要对上一节的项目进行分析,只有了解项目的结构,才能知道怎么去添加新的接口和扩展新的功能。这个文件只有在开发环境下才有用,它用于配置程序在开发环境中用的端口号及启动方式。打开文件,我们可以看到定义了两种启动方式。
2023-12-19 17:14:05
1839
原创 1.1 .net 8 ASP.NET Core Web API 项目创建之初体验
我们现在刚开始,创建就是一个可直接运行的项目,我的习惯是可直接运行发的项目命名后面加上.Host,又由于项目本身属于Web类型的项目,故项目名称为MyStudyAPI.Web.Host。好了,本节内容就先介绍到这里,也许有人会问,既然是刚开始入门课程,怎么会没有Hello,World的出现,下节的内容,我们就来提供一个名为hello的接口,接口返回内容为就Hello,World!可以看到,接口返回状态为200,返回内容也存在(是json格式的内容),说明接口可以正常运行。5、创建完成后,解决方案目录如下。
2023-12-15 17:41:29
2435
1
原创 推荐一款.net下开源人脸比对方案(ViewFaceCore),以及Docker运行ViewFaceCore
注:这里需要根据docker运行的宿主机的CPU架构进行选择,具体查看方法,参加 1.2 Linux下如何查看系统CPU架构。经过本人验证,按照github上的说明操作下来,在Windows上运行没有问题,由于我希望让他运行在Docker上,但经过测试,Docker上运行会出现一些问题,经过本人摸索,解决了此问题。(2)、uname -a uname -a 输出中有包含aarch64 就是 ARM 架构,包含x86_64 就是 X86 架构,像下图就是x86_64架构。下面代码直接可用,已经整理好。
2023-12-15 11:36:24
1868
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人